Fernandos Kregdie Ongolly

Secretary General

Research · University College Dublin

Kildare, Ireland

I am an experienced researcher with a strong background in medical anthropology and business, with a PhD from University College Dublin. My research focuses on access to essential medicines, with comparative studies across different income settings. I have a decade of experience in conducting both qualitative and quantitative research, managing projects in academia, and contributing to impactful publications. My expertise extends to working with various research tools, leading interdisciplinary teams, and managing digital resources. Passionate about improving global health through evidence-based solutions and innovative research methodologies. Additionally, I have over three years of experience in immigration consulting at the Irish Universities Association, where I support researchers relocating to Ireland and co-manage the Scientific Researchers' work permit system (Hosting Agreement Scheme).
